Film – ‘Ah Liberty’, Ben Rivers . The films of Ben Rivers are rich, cinematic portraits that explore wilderness environments and self-contained worlds, representing memory through visual fragments. Primarily shot on 16mm black and white film, sometimes on out-of-date stock, Rivers’ work has the appearance of ageing, archival footage…………’. Isla Leaver-Yap. A new breed of event to arise in Hastings: Ethos Festival represents alternative art cultures and will be exhibiting an energetic array of talents belonging to graffiti art, film, music and ex sports.
A collection of the South East’s most elite graffiti artists will be creating awe-inspiring murals based on the themes of progression & change.
Children and adults alike will be be able to interact with and participate in these art cultures through a number of arts workshops, multimedia galleries, tournaments and open microphone sessions, gigs and film screenings.
Hastings Film Challenge- Launch
Sat 29 Aug 11am : Events & PerformancesIn its 4th year, The Hastings Film Challenge is an exciting opportunity for anyone to make a short 3 min film against the clock in an atmosphere of fun, creativity and good-hearted competition. As well as the general public, we target schools & colleges, with the objective of promoting creativity, education, inclusion and community via the world of film-making.
The challenge encourages the production of broadcast quality media through four 2hr workshops; the Edit Clinic at UCH will be available throughout the event. The Film Challenge culminates in a public screening of all completed films with awards.

A day for the celebration of Independent Thought, Independent Art and Independent Retail.
Independent Day aims to celebrate the unique location, history and spirit of the America Grounds area of Hastings.
Taking its inspiration from the events of the 1840’s when this area of Hastings audaciously declared itself in support of the American Revolution and thus stated it’s Independence from the rest of the United Kingdom.

Lucy May Schofield- Bibliotherapy Artist’s Book Library (BABL)
5 - 6 Sept Saturday 10.30am - 6pm, Sunday 11am - 5pm : Events & Performances
Level access
Are you broken hearted /tired of the commuter train /need inspiration or your faith restoring in the postal system? Whatever your symptoms you are invited to sit down and tell me all. I will diagnose an appropriate artist’s publication to help you find a way through your woes, or at least to distract you from your plight.
The Bibliotherapy Artist’s Book Library has a wide selection of books on loan ranging in therapeutic benefit. The fee for this service will be one British pound, entitling the client to a pair of listening ears, an artist’s book prescription and a letterpress printed philosophical aphorism.

Hastings Museum & Art Gallery’s Indian Summer exhibition & events programme will be launched in dramatic style when members from the Kala Chethena Kathakali Theatrical Company perform a 500 year old dynamic and captivating dance/drama from Kerala, South India. With full makeup and costume and the special atmosphere of the Durbar Hall, a unique experience is guaranteed!
